Research CT Technologist Job Trends in Oberlin

If you’re a CT Tech curious about Travel job trends in Oberlin, OH, AMN Healthcare has successfully filled 6 similar positions in the area, providing insight into the opportunities you could expect. These previously filled roles offered competitive pay, with an average weekly rate of $2,195 and a range from $1,943 to $2,421 per week, showcasing the strong earning potential for professionals in this field.

Positions were located in key zip codes, including 44074. These placements reflect the high demand for skilled CT Techs in Oberlin’s thriving healthcare landscape. What Types of Work and Facilities Can CT Techs Expect in Oberlin, OH?

As a CT Technologist in Oberlin, Ohio, you can expect to work in a variety of healthcare settings, including hospitals, outpatient imaging centers, and specialized clinics. In these facilities, your role will primarily focus on performing computed tomography scans to aid in accurate diagnosis and treatment planning. You may also collaborate closely with radiologists and other medical professionals to interpret images and ensure patient safety and comfort during procedures. The work environment is dynamic, often requiring adaptability to handle different patient populations, from emergency cases in busy hospital emergency rooms to routine scans in community health centers.
